Nile already has a connection to American Idol via a couple of collaborations with season 8 runner-up, Adam Lambert. Nile played on “Shady,” from the singer’s second studio album, Trespassing. The two also collaborated with Avicii on his track, “Lay Me Down,” from the album 2013 album, True.
